Farmersville, TX is classified as a rural area. It is located in Collin County, Texas, approximately 40 miles northeast of downtown Dallas. The landscape of Farmersville consists mainly of open fields, farmlands, and rural residential areas. It has a small-town feel with a population of around 4,500 people.

In terms of amenities, Farmersville has a few local businesses, shops, and restaurants to cater to the needs of its residents. However, being a rural area, it may not offer the same level of amenities and conveniences as larger urban or suburban areas. Residents often rely on neighboring towns for more extensive shopping, dining, and entertainment options.

When it comes to churches, Farmersville has several options for worship. Some of the notable churches in the area include First Baptist Church of Farmersville, Farmersville United Methodist Church, Crossroads Community Church, and First Presbyterian Church. These churches provide a variety of denominational options for religious services and community engagement.

While Farmersville itself doesn't have a hospital, it is in close proximity to several healthcare facilities. The nearest hospital is the Baylor Scott & White Medical Center in nearby McKinney, Texas, which offers comprehensive medical services. Additionally, Farmersville has a few local clinics and healthcare providers that offer primary care services to residents.
